Determine Your Budget

Developing a budget is a necessary action in the house searching process. This financial structure enables prospective occupants to effectively narrow their choices and avoid overspending. Tenants must initially evaluate their month-to-month income, making sure that housing expenses do not exceed 30% of their revenues. Additionally, it is essential to represent related costs such as energies, web, and maintenance costs, which can substantially affect general affordability.To produce a reasonable budget, people are urged to examine their current financial dedications, consisting of car loans and savings objectives. This evaluation will aid clarify what they can reasonably assign towards lease. In addition, possible renters need to consider potential lease rises and the availability of rental insurance. By developing a clear budget, apartment or condo hunters can make informed decisions, inevitably bring about a more gratifying rental experience. Cautious economic preparation is the cornerstone of effective apartment hunting.

Understand Lease Conditions



Prior to authorizing a lease, it is essential for renters to thoroughly analyze the conditions laid out in the contract. Recognizing the lease duration is critical, as it defines the rental duration and any kind of fines for very early termination. Tenants ought to also keep in mind the settlement schedule, consisting of due dates and approved repayment techniques. The lease might consist of stipulations about protection down payments, upkeep obligations, and pet plans, which can significantly affect living arrangements.Renters must be aware of any type of rules regarding property modifications or subleasing, as these can limit individual freedom. Additionally, it is essential to evaluate renewal alternatives and lease rise terms, ensuring clarity on future economic commitments. Ultimately, comprehending the expulsion procedure and problems under which it may take place can safeguard renters from unanticipated circumstances. A thorough review of lease terms click here allows renters to make informed choices and helps prevent misconceptions in the future.

Exactly How Can I Inform if an Apartment Or Condo Is Safe?



To determine an apartment's security, one need to evaluate the area, look for security features like locks and video cameras, checked out testimonials from present tenants, and seek advice from neighborhood criminal offense data to gauge the area's safety and security degree.


What Records Are Typically Needed for Leasing an Apartment?



When renting an apartment, potential lessees normally require to provide identification, evidence of earnings, rental history, credit report reports, and often referrals. These papers aid proprietors examine the applicant's dependability and ability to pay rent.
